Japan supercharges battery ambitions
September 1, 2022: Japan''s government unveiled targets on August 31 to expand the annual domestic production of electric vehicle and energy storage batteries to 150GWh by 2030. Ministers also want to see 30,000 workers trained up to support the country''s future battery manufacturing industry and supply chains.

Japan: 1.67GW of energy storage wins in capacity auction
A total 1.67GW of projects won contracts, including 32 battery energy storage system (BESS) totalling 1.1GW and three pumped hydro energy storage (PHES) projects totalling 577MW. Hirohara Battery Energy Storage System project
The Hirohara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) is located in Oaza Hirohara, Miyazaki City, Miyazaki Prefecture. The 30MW/120MWh battery is Eku''s first in Japan, and the company has agreed a 20-year offtake agreement for the project with Tokyo Gas.
